About Sherwin-Williams Westchester Gray
With an LRV of 19, Westchester Gray is a deep, dramatic shade. It soaks up light in north-facing rooms and looks richest where strong daylight hits it. Because it carries almost no measurable hue, it stays a true neutral and pairs cleanly with nearly any trim or floor. Warm artificial light softens it; cool LED can make it look flat, so match your bulbs to the mood you want.
Westchester Gray works best as a feature — a single wall, built-ins, a study or dining room — rather than wrapping a whole bright space. Grays like this read as a modern neutral and sit comfortably alongside both warm woods and cool metals.

Sherwin-Williams Westchester Gray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Westchester Gray from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Sherwin-Williams SW 2849 direct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Behr Equivalent of Westchester Gray
At Behr, the closest color to Westchester Gray is Complex Gray (N140-5) — very close at ΔE 2.47,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 18 vs 19) and carries a true neutral und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Complex Gray swatch →
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Westchester Gray
At Benjamin Moore, the closest color to Westchester Gray is Steel Wool (2121-20) — very close at ΔE 2.2,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 20 vs 19) and carries a true neutral und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Steel Wool swatch →
